How to Install an EV Charger at Home

Featured Image

An EV charger must be installed by a licensed electrician. Installation includes a site evaluation, switchboard assessment, cable routing and mounting of the EV charger. EVSE offers professional installation for all Ocular chargers nationwide.

  • Licensed electrician required.
  • Site inspection recommended.
  • Must follow AS3000 wiring rules.
  • Suitable for indoor and outdoor mounting.

Step by Step Installation Process

  • Step 1: Site assessment. The electrician checks switchboard capacity and plans cable route.
  • Step 2: Switchboard testing. Circuit breakers and RCD protection are verified.
  • Step 3: Mounting the charger. The Ocular unit is fixed to the wall.
  • Step 4: Cable connection. Wiring is run to the charger location.
  • Step 5: Testing. The electrician tests load, safety and charger operation.

Installation Considerations

  • Distance between charger and switchboard.
  • Indoor or outdoor mounting.
  • Cable routing through walls or ceiling.
  • Single or three phase configuration.
